Transaction 43d768ae3b3a3a7eea223a499b1cf1ba8e4531736305d9931880782cd4d05e67

4 Input
2 Outputs
  • 43d768ae3b3a3a7eea223a499b1cf1ba8e4531736305d9931880782cd4d05e67:0
  • value  20000000
    address  13ySggX2qd7S55gjvba4rPWaSyfnZHLP57
  • 43d768ae3b3a3a7eea223a499b1cf1ba8e4531736305d9931880782cd4d05e67:1
  • value  119816
    address  1KR45va4SMLa2KQ4APU7ikmtdCb7gcq8PS